hash():未知的哈希算法:fnv1a64

时间:2018-11-14 21:04:57

标签: php algorithm hash localhost

我有一个奇怪的问题,无法在Google中找到解决方案,我有php脚本,并且我收到了该错误。

在我的服务器上有: 1. Centos 7 64位 2. Vesta CP 和php版本

  

PHP 5.5.28(CLI)(建于:2015年8月6日08:53:05)   版权所有(c)1997-2015 The PHP Group   Zend Engine v2.5.0,版权所有(c)1998-2015 Zend Technologies

我遇到了错误

  

hash():未知的哈希算法:fnv1a64

这是代码示例

if (!empty($settings)) {
        return hash('fnv1a64', trim($settings->purchase_code));
    }

1 个答案:

答案 0 :(得分:3)

直到5.6.0才添加fnv1a64哈希。您可以使用fnv164

请参见changelog引用错误66698